Ship Description
Cruise the Yasawa Islands by tall ship and experience a unique Fiji adventure.
"Spirit of the Pacific" is a 108ft topsail schooner which sets sail from Captain Cook's Barefoot Island Lodge in the Southern Yasawas. The lodge offers twenty rustic 2-person thatched bures all located on the waters edge in the Yasawa Islands. At your doorstep is a stunning coral reef, soft sandy beaches and a whole island to explore. Swim with giant manta rays, snorkel, trek overland, visit islands and traditional villages, go fishing, laze on deck or gain a few tips on tall ship sailing. All meals, activities, accommodation and sailing aboard "Spirit of Pacific" are included in the daily rate.
Each day Topsail Schooner "Spirit of the Pacific" sets sail for an adventure-packed sailing safari through the Yasawa Islands. The ship sets a new course every day with hundreds of remote islands, reefs, traditional island villages and caves to explore. Each day, the choice is yours to set sail for a new adventure or stay at the lodge.
Each Sunday and Wednesday "Spirit of the Pacific" returns to Denarau where she moors overnight and then returns to the Barefoot Island Lodge on Mondays and Thursdays.
Lodge guests please note there are limited sailing opportunities from/to the lodge on the days Spirit of the Pacific sails into Denaru .
